Video Producer/Editor Summer Intern (Seattle, WA)

Molecular Epidemiology, Inc. (MEI), a leader in Food Safety, is now accepting applications for a Video Producer/Editor Summer Intern position at its facility in Seattle, WA.

This internship will support our Digital Marketing Department in producing and editing high-quality training, educational, and explainer videos. The selected candidate will work closely with subject matter experts to help transform scientific, technical, and training content into engaging videos for professional audiences.

Ideal Candidates
  • Strong video editing skills in Adobe Premiere Pro, After Effects, Final Cut Pro, or equivalent software
  • Demo reel or portfolio required for consideration
  • Proficiency in using AI tools for video generation, editing support, captions, scripting, or content enhancement
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to translate complex or technical subject matter into accessible visual narratives
  • Basic understanding of video production, including filming, lighting, audio, and post‑production workflows
  • Ability to manage multiple projects and meet deadlines in a fast‑paced environment
  • Interest in science, food microbiology, and food safety is helpful
Responsibilities

Responsibilities may include, but are not limited to: editing training videos, creating explainer videos, assisting with filming and production setup, adding motion graphics or captions, adapting content for web and social media, and using AI‑assisted tools to support video production workflows.

Compensation & Benefits

The pay range for this position is $22.00 – $24.00 hourly. This full‑time role is eligible for paid sick leave (1 hour for every 30 hours worked, up to 40 hours annually) and a 401(k) plan with up to 3% employer match after eligibility criteria are met. Employees may be eligible for medical insurance after 6 months if working more than 30 hours per week on average during an initial 5‑month measurement period.

Due to exposure to various food allergens in the laboratory environment, applicants with moderate to severe food allergies are discouraged from applying.
